1. Project of the Federal Target Program “Studies and Developments in Higher-Priority Directions of Development of Scientific and Technological Complex of Russia in 2007-2012”

Since 2005, the Research Station RAS has been working on modernization of the system of active electromagnetic monitoring of stressed and deformed state of the Earth’s crust. This system was created by RS RAS in 1882 and has been operated by the Station since that year. The purpose of these works is to ensure electromagnetic monitoring of the Earth’s crust using modern equipment which provides acquisition of detailed information about earthquake focus and its precursors in seismically active regions of Russia and CIS countries.  The electromagnetic monitoring of the Earth’s crust is based on the method of far-field transient EM sounding as the most accurate and sensitive method to study the electric structure of rocks which form the Earth’s crust, their features and dynamic characteristics.

Within the frameworks of the Federal Target Program “Studies and Developments in Higher-Priority Directions of Development of Scientific and Technological Complex of Russia in 2007-2012”, the RS RAS submitted an application for participation in the project of the Federal Target Program and funding of the research activities on the subject “Creation of Modern System of Electromagnetic Monitoring of Stressed and Deformed State Processes in the Earth’s Crust of Seismically Active Regions”. In 2007-2008, RS RAS received the funding and concluded the state contract with the Federal Agency on Science and Innovations of Russia № 02.515.11.5014 dated April 5, 2007 on implementation of the abovementioned research activities.

In 2007-2008, according to the given contract, RS RAS together with “Molniya” Company, Moscow, Russia, conducted works on development of the draft of technical and operational documentation and produced ten model samples of modern receiving measuring stations of the system of electromagnetic monitoring. We also developed the draft of technical documentation for the electropulse system ЭИС-1000 designed to form probing current pulses in the Earth’s crust with the power and energy much higher than that of the ЭРГУ-600 plant operated by RS RAS.

In 2009, the measuring stations produced within the frameworks of the state contract were placed onto stationary and mobile measuring sites of the system of electromagnetic monitoring of the Earth’s crust operated in RS RAS instead of the old-fashioned single-channel stations КИЦ-М and ИКМ.

The works on further introduction of the powerful ЭИС-1000 system into the technology of electromagnetic monitoring were suspended due to considerable financial and material costs.

The developments within the frameworks of the state contract are protected by the patent of the Russian Federation for invention and by two utility model patents:

  1. Ilyichev P.V., Bragin V.D., Schelochkov G.G., Bobrovskiy V.B., Myasnikov D.S., Zakupina G.S. System of Active Electromagnetic Monitoring of Seismically Active Zones of the Earth’s Crust / Patent of the Russian Federation for invention № 2408037 dated December 27, 2010.

  2. Golyanitskiy O.A., Safronov O.M., Bragin V.D., Schelochkov G.G. Geophysical Electropulse System / Patent of the Russian Federation for utility model № 80023 dated 20.01.2009.

  3. Golyanitskiy O.A., Safronov O.M., Kornilov V.A., Panasyev I.A., Antonov R.G., Bragin V.D., Schelochkov G.G. Electropulse Plant / Patent of the Russian Federation for utility model № 80247 dated 27.01.2009.
